Best Methods To Keep Grilled Cheese Hot

Keeping your grilled cheese hot during lunch ensures it stays delicious and melts perfectly. Here are some effective methods to maintain that warmth.

Using Insulated Containers

Utilize insulated containers to trap heat effectively. These containers are designed to retain temperature, making them ideal for keeping grilled cheese sandwiches hot. Look for options that seal tightly to prevent heat loss. For best results, preheat the container by filling it with hot water for a few minutes before placing your sandwich inside. After emptying the water, insert the sandwich and seal it. This method keeps your lunch warm longer and preserves the sandwich’s gooey texture.

Wrapping Techniques

Choose proper wrapping techniques to help retain heat. Aluminum foil works best; it reflects heat back to the sandwich. Wrap your grilled cheese tightly, ensuring no air pockets exist. For added insulation, consider wrapping the foil-covered sandwich in a cloth napkin or towel. This extra layer helps maintain warmth during transport. Another option is to use parchment paper, which can provide a moderate insulating effect, but may not retain heat as well as foil. Opting for these wrapping methods keeps your sandwich deliciously warm until you’re ready to enjoy it.

Tips For Maintaining Crispiness

Maintaining crispiness in your grilled cheese sandwiches keeps them enjoyable. Here are effective methods to ensure your sandwich stays hot and crunchy.

Air Fryer Method

Using an air fryer is a fast way to reheat grilled cheese while preserving texture. Follow these simple steps:

  1. Preheat your air fryer to 350°F (175°C) for 3-5 minutes.
  2. Place the sandwich in a single layer in the fryer basket. Avoid overcrowding.
  3. Heat for 3-5 minutes, flipping halfway through for even warming.
  4. Check for desired crispiness. If needed, add an extra minute or two.

This method returns both heat and crunch to your sandwich, enhancing your lunch experience.

Oven Warming

Warming your grilled cheese in the oven is another reliable method. This technique evenly distributes heat without sacrificing texture. Follow these steps:

  1.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C).
  2. Line a baking sheet with parchment paper or aluminum foil to catch crumbs.
  3. Arrange the sandwiches on the baking sheet, leaving some space between them.
  4. Cover with aluminum foil to protect the crust while heating.
  5. Warm for 10-15 minutes. Check for the desired level of heat and crispiness.

Using this approach keeps your sandwich warm and maintains that satisfying crunchy exterior.

Creative Ways To Enjoy Grilled Cheese

Grilled cheese sandwiches offer lots of versatility. You can transform them from a simple snack into a delicious meal in no time.

Pairing With Soups

Pairing your grilled cheese with soup enhances flavor and warmth. Here are some popular combinations:

  • Tomato Soup: This classic combo balances the creaminess of the cheese with the acidity of tomatoes.
  • Minestrone: The hearty vegetables and beans complement the rich, gooey texture of the grilled cheese.
  • Butternut Squash: A creamy, sweet squash soup pairs well with the savory flavor of grilled cheese.
  • Chicken Noodle: The comforting taste of chicken noodle soup works wonderfully with a crispy sandwich.

Serve your grilled cheese alongside a warm bowl of soup for a hearty meal.

Experimenting With Fillings

Experimenting with fillings takes your grilled cheese to new levels. Try these creative options:

  • Avocado: Adding slices of avocado creates a creamy, fresh flavor.
  • Tomato: Fresh or sun-dried tomatoes enhance sweetness and moisture.
  • Bacon: Crispy bacon adds crunch and savory notes that elevate your sandwich.
  • Pesto: A layer of pesto introduces a vibrant herby flavor that pairs beautifully with cheese.
  • Spinach: Fresh or sautéed spinach adds nutrients and a pop of color.

Use different types of cheese, too. Mixing cheddar, mozzarella, and pepper jack adds complexity. Creating a grilled cheese masterpiece is all about mixing flavors and textures.
